Sheet Names and Structure

The workbook contains 7 interconnected sheets designed to support holistic personal organization:

  1. Dashboard Overview: A high-level summary of key performance indicators (KPIs) including task completion rate, time spent per category, upcoming deadlines, and goal progress.
  2. Task Management: Central hub for assigning tasks with priority levels, due dates, owners (self or team), and progress tracking.
  3. Goals & Objectives: Tracks long-term aspirations categorized by type (e.g., fitness, career growth, financial), with SMART goal framework implementation.
  4. Time Log & Productivity: Records time spent on activities daily or weekly to analyze productivity patterns and identify inefficiencies.
  5. Financial Planning: Monitors personal budgeting, income streams, expenses, savings targets—ideal for financially conscious individuals.
  6. Calendar & Events: Integrates events, meetings, and personal milestones with color-coded tags and recurring rule support.
  7. Reports & Analytics: Automated report generation with monthly summaries and trend analysis based on data from other sheets.

Formulas Required for Automation and Accuracy

The template includes numerous formulas to ensure dynamic updates, error detection, and real-time reporting:

  • Task Completion Rate: `=COUNTIF(Status,"Completed") / COUNTA(Status)` – Appears in Dashboard.
  • Monthly Budget Summary: `=SUMIFS(Amount, Type, "Expense", Month(Date), ">=1", "<="&EOMONTH(TODAY(),0))`.
  • Remaining Goal Progress: `=IF(Current Value >= Target Value, "Achieved", (Target Value - Current Value) / Target Value)`.
  • Weekly Time Usage: `=SUMIFS(Time Log!D2:D1000, Date, ">="&WEEKSTART(TODAY()), Date, "<="&WEEKEND(TODAY()))`.
  • Auto-Generated Task IDs: Uses a formula with `=IF(ISBLANK(A2), "T" & TEXT(ROW()-1,"000"), A2)` to prevent duplicates.
  • Duplicate Detection: Formula in each sheet checks for duplicate descriptions or task IDs via `=COUNTIF($B$2:B2,B2)>1`.
